Role Overview: The Sales Administrator supports the sales team by handling administrative tasks, coordinating sales activities, and ensuring smooth communication between sales, customers, and internal departments. This role is essential helping the sales team operate efficiently and meet business goals. The successful candidate will have the following responsibilities:
Key Accountabilities:
- Assist the sales team in managing daily sales activities and customer inquiries
- Prepare and process sales orders, quotes, and contracts
- Maintain accurate and up-to-date sales records and databases
- Serve as point of contact between the sales team, customers, and other departments such as marketing and logistics
- Coordinate with internal teams to ensure timely delivery of products and services
- Generate sales reports, track sales performance, and update management on sale targets
- Maintain accurate records of client communications, orders, and returns
- To provide a point of contact for all customers seeking quotations, and information on our range of products or order updates and to act as sales support for the external based commercial teams
- To optimise the commercial performance of the business in conjunction with the wider commercial team
- To identify key trends, opportunities and risks for the business
- Identify new business targets and key accounts.
- Gain commitment and trust for Filoform to work in partnership with clients
- Provide market information feedback to the Marketing and Product Development departments directly and via CRM system
- Ensure a smooth and timely sales process to include the return of quotations, order acknowledgements and production information
- Accurate pricing to maximise profitability in conjunction within estimating department
- Assist with the preparation of forecasts and reporting both to the business and customers

About CRH
CRH (NYSE: CRH, LSE: CRH) is the leading provider of building materials solutions that build, connect and improve our world. Employing c.78,500 people at c.3,390 operating locations in 28 countries, CRH has market leadership positions in both North America and Europe. As the essential partner for transportation and critical utility infrastructure projects, complex non-residential construction and outdoor living solutions, CRH’s unique offering of materials, products and value-added services helps to deliver a more resilient and sustainable built environment. The company is ranked among sector leaders by Environmental, Social and Governance (ESG) rating agencies. A Fortune 500 company, CRH’s shares are listed on the NYSE and LSE.
